My concepts. REALLY LONG POST!

In between levels, you would go to the Guarded Inn, your version of the Cantina/Dex's Diner. You'd see characters walking around, and chairs could be destroyed. Magic could be used on oil lamps to blow them up.

Characters:
Classic Knight: Has a lance. Works like an Imperial Guard.
Black Falcon: As above, but his spear gives him shorter reach.
Crusader: Just your generic swordsman. Think Obi-Wan without Force.
Crusades Archer: Like Captian Antillies. Attacks with dagger in close, and bow in far. Can be aimed.
Peasant: Operates controlls. Cannot build, attack, jump or pretty much anything else. Slow.
Shadow Knight: Long reach, and can slice horizontal with his halberd.
Danju: Like Qui-Gon. Can use limited magic.
Danju (2005): As above, but a little slower and enhanced attack.
Jayko: Like Jedi Luke. Double Jump, Fast, but weak attack.
Jayko (2005): His attack is average now, but so is his speed.
Jayko (King): As above, but can lead knights.
Rascus: Fast, can climb and grapple.
Rascus (2005): Can double jump and slide now.
Santis: Like Chewie. Big, Slow, Powerful.
Santis (2005): Now he moves as slow as possible, but has Chewie's arm rip.
Vladek: Average. Can lead Shadow Knights.
Vladek (2005): As above, but can lead Elite Shadow Knights.
Vladek: (2006): Can't lead Shadow Knights, but can lead Rouge Knights.
Elite Shadow Knight: Can deflect arrows. Slower than regular SK.
Rouge Knight: Fast but lower range. Otherwise like SK.
Bat Lord: Can lead Fright Knights. Limited Magic.
Fright Knight: Can operate seige machines better than other characters.
Bull Knight: Like Fright Knight, but slower.
Cedric: Can lead Bull Knights.
Willa: Magic user. Attacks with fists like Bib Fortuna.
Majisto: As Willa, but has a longer range with his wand. Leads Dragonmasters.
Dragonmaster: Better at riding than other characters.
Forestman: Fast, good range with bow. Think Ewok here, but tall.

Mini Kits would take the form of a treasure chest. The kits would be smaller versions of Castle vehicles, like a cart, seige tower, etc. Also, if you have save data from either LSW game on your memory card, the bartender at the Guarded Inn would let you buy an option to crossover the SW Characters! I know Castle and Space don't mix, but hey, LSW2 had the "Episode 1-3 Characters" option, so you never know!
